视频监控系统及方法

文档序号:7621344阅读:134来源:国知局
专利名称:视频监控系统及方法
视频监控系统及方法
技术领域
本发明涉及视频监控技术领域,尤其涉及一种视频监控系统及方法。背景技术
传统的视频监控系统通常采用摄像头实时拍摄现场,通过有线或无线的方式接收 摄像头拍摄的视频数据,将视频数据在屏幕上显示从而实现视频监控。传统方法中采用的 监视屏幕通常是比较大的固定的屏幕,如电脑、电视等。然而,由于电脑、电视等是固定的且 不方便移动的,当工作人员离开监视屏幕时,则无法继续进行监控,从而很可能会漏掉潜在 的危险镜头。

发明内容基于此,有必要提供一种能实现多类设备同步监控的视频监控系统。一种视频监控系统,包括监视器,用于采集视频流,并将所述视频流发送到转码服务器;所述转码服务器用于根据对应不同视频播放设备的转码参数对接收到的视频流 进行各种转码,并将转码后的视频流发送到对应的视频播放设备;至少两种视频播放设备,用于播放接收到的所述转码后的视频流。优选的,所述转码服务器包括用于记录视频播放设备的属性信息与转码参数的对 应关系的存储模块,和用于查找视频播放设备的属性信息,并根据所述对应关系中的转码 参数对接收到的视频流进行转码的转码模块。优选的,所述转码服务器还包括用于判断是否有新接入的视频播放设备的判断模 块;所述转码模块还用于在有新接入的视频播放设备时,获取所述新接入的视频播放设备 的属性信息,根据所述属性信息查找对应的转码参数,根据所述转码参数对接收到的视频 流进行转码。优选的,所述视频播放设备的属性信息包括视频播放设备的硬件环境信息和软件 环境信息;所述硬件环境信息包括以下信息的一种或一种以上视频播放设备的类型、型 号、网络带宽;所述软件环境信息包括以下信息的一种或一种以上视频播放设备采用的 操作系统类型、播放器类型。优选的,所述视频播放设备为至少两种以下类型的设备移动通信终端、个人计算 机、个人数字助理、电视、监视屏。此外,还有必要提供一种能实现多类设备同步监控的视频监控方法。一种视频监控方法,包括以下步骤采集视频流,并将所述视频流发送到转码服务器;通过所述转码服务器根据对应不同视频播放设备的转码参数对接收到的视频流 进行各种转码,并将转码后的视频流发送到对应的视频播放设备;通过至少两种视频播放设备播放接收到的所述转码后的视频流。
优选的,所述方法还包括记录视频播放设备的属性信息与转码参数的对应关系的 步骤;所述通过所述转码服务器根据对应不同视频播放设备的转码参数对接收到的视频流 进行各种转码的步骤为查找视频播放设备的属性信息,并根据所述对应关系中的转码参 数对接收到的视频流进行转码。优选的,所述方法还包括判断是否有新接入的视频播放设备,若是,则获取所述新接入的视频播放设备的属性信息,根据所述属性信息查找对应的转码 参数,根据所述转码参数对接收到的视频流进行转码。优选的,所述视频播放设备的属性信息包括视频播放设备的硬件环境信息和软件 环境信息;所述硬件环境信息包括以下信息的一种或一种以上视频播放设备的类型、型 号、网络带宽;所述软件环境信息包括以下信息的一种或一种以上视频播放设备采用的 操作系统类型、播放器类型。优选的,所述视频播放设备为至少两种以下类型的设备移动通信终端、个人计算 机、个人数字助理、电视、监视屏。上述视频监控系统及方法,通过转码服务器将采集到的视频流转码为适合各种不 同视频播放设备进行播放的视频流,实现了多类设备同步监控,使得视频监控不仅仅局限 于电视、电脑等固定的不方便移动的设备,例如可以将转码后的视频流发送到移动通信终 端等设备,这样,工作人员离开监控屏幕,也可以通过方便携带的移动通信终端等设备来进 行视频监控,提高了安全性。

图1为一个实施例中视频监控系统的结构示意图;图2为另一个实施例中视频监控系统的结构示意图;图3为一个实施例中视频监控方法的流程图;图4为另一个实施例中的视频监控方法的流程图。
具体实施方式在一个实施例中,如图1所示,一种视频监控系统,包括监视器100、转码服务器 200和多种视频播放设备300、301、· · ·、N。其中监视器100用于采集视频流,并将采集到的视频流发送到转码服务器200。转码服务器200用于根据对应不同视频播放设备(视频播放设备300、301.....
N)的转码参数对接收到的视频流进行转码,并将转码后的视频流发送到对应的视频播放设 备(视频播放设备300、301.....N)。视频播放设备300、301.....N用于播放接收到的转码后的视频流。该实施例中,视频播放设备300、301.....N可以是多种不同类型的视频播放设
备,例如移动通信终端、个人计算机、个人数字助理、电视、监视屏等。由于通过转码服务器 200将采集到的视频流转码为适合多种不同类型的视频播放设备播放的视频流,因此能实 现多类设备同步进行监控。如图2所示,在另一个实施例中,以一视频播放设备300来详细描述上述系统的原理,该系统包括监视屏100、转码服务器200和视频播放设备300。应当说明的是,在实际应 用中,视频播放设备应包括至少两种不同类型的视频播放设备。其中监视器100包括视频采集模块102和发送模块104,其中视频采集模块102用于采集视频流,可采用传统的摄像头来采集视频流。发送模块104用于将视频采集模块102采集到的视频流通过有线或无线的方式发 送到转码服务器200。转码服务器200可以是集群服务器或云服务器,其包括收发模块202、判断模块 204、转码模块206和存储模块208,其中收发模块202用于接收发送模块104发送的视频流,并将转码后的视频流发送到 视频播放设备300。判断模块204用于判断是否有新接入的视频播放设备,若有,则通知转码模块 206,否则通知转码模块206做另外的处理。转码模块206用于在没有新接入的视频播放设备时,直接查找所有接入的视频播 放设备的属性信息,并根据视频播放设备的属性信息与转码参数的对应关系来对接收到的 视频流进行转码。转码模块206还用于在有新接入的视频播放设备时,获取新接入的视频播放设备 的属性信息,根据该属性信息获取对应的转码参数,根据该转码参数对接收到的视频流进 行转码。存储模块208用于记录视频播放设备的属性信息与转码参数的对应关系。该实施例中,视频播放设备的属性信息包括视频播放设备的硬件环境信息和软件 环境信息,其中,硬件环境信息包括以下信息的一种或一种以上视频播放设备的类型(如 是移动通信终端还是个人计算机等)、型号(如移动通信终端的型号)、网络带宽(视频播 放设备所使用的网络带宽)等;软件环境信息包括以下信息的一种或一种以上视频播放 设备采用的操作系统、播放器类型等。转码参数包括码率和分辨率,不同类型的视频播放设备由于其硬件环境和软件环 境的不同,适合其播放的视频流的转码参数也不同。例如个人计算机的播放分辨率可以是 1024*768像素,而移动通信终端的播放分辨率可以是1观*160像素等。而不同的视频播放 设备由于其采用的网络带宽不同,其转码的码率也会不同。视频播放设备的属性信息与转码参数的对应关系记录在存储模块208中,转码模 块206对于接入转码服务器200的所有视频播放设备,查找这些视频播放设备的属性信息, 并进一步查找属性信息对应的转码参数,根据转码参数来对接收到的视频流进行转码。收发模块202将转码后的视频流发送到对应的视频播放设备。在一个实施例中, 可通过设置不同的视频播放设备对应转码服务器200的不同端口,将转码后的适合不同视 频播放设备播放的视频流通过的对应的端口发送到视频播放设备上。在另一个实施例中, 也可以设置不同的服务程序对应不同的视频播放设备,服务程序在对视频流转码后直接将 转码后的视频流发送到对应的视频播放设备。视频播放设备300是其中的一个视频播放设备,其他视频播放设备的内部结构与 视频播放设备300相同,在此则不再赘述。视频播放设备包括接收模块302和播放模块304, 其中
接收模块302用于接收转码后的视频流。播放模块304用于播放接收模块302接收到的视频流。在一个实施例中,如图3所示,一种视频监控方法,包括以下步骤步骤S102,采集视频流,并将视频流发送到转码服务器。步骤S104,通过转码服务器根据对应不同视频播放设备的转码参数对接收到的视 频流进行各种转码,并将转码后的视频流发送到对应的视频播放设备。步骤S106,通过至少两种视频播放设备播放接收到的转码后的视频流。该实施例中,视频播放设备可以是多种不同类型的视频播放设备,例如移动通信 终端、个人计算机、个人数字助理、电视、监视屏等。由于通过转码服务器将采集到的视频流 转码为了适合多种不同类型的视频播放设备播放的视频流,因此能实现多类设备同步进行 监控。在另一个实施例中,如图4所示,一种视频监控方法,具体过程如下在下述步骤之前,将不同视频播放设备的属性信息对应的转码参数记录在转码服 务器中。步骤S202,采集视频流,并将视频流发送到转码服务器。可采用传统的摄像头来采 集视频流,采集到的视频流可通过有线或无线的方式发送到转码服务器。步骤S204,通过转码服务器判断是否有新接入的设备,若是,则进入步骤S206,否 则进入步骤S208。步骤S206,获取新接入的视频播放设备的属性信息,根据属性信息查找对应的转 码参数,根据转码参数对接收到的视频流进行转码。视频播放设备包括视频播放设备的硬件环境信息和软件环境信息,其中,硬件环 境信息包括以下信息的一种或一种以上视频播放设备的类型(如是移动通信终端还是个 人计算机等)、型号(如移动通信终端的型号)、网络带宽(视频播放设备所使用的网络带 宽)等;软件环境信息包括以下信息的一种或一种以上视频播放设备采用的操作系统、播 放器类型等。转码参数包括码率和分辨率,不同类型的视频播放设备由于其硬件环境和软件环 境的不同,适合其播放的视频流的转码参数也不同。例如个人计算机的播放分辨率可以是 1024*768像素,而移动通信终端的播放分辨率可以是1观*160像素等。而不同的视频播放 设备由于其采用的网络带宽不同,其转码的码率也会不同。在一个实施例中,得到适合新接入的视频播放设备播放的转码的视频流后,对其 他接入转码服务器的视频播放设备,查找这些设备的属性信息,并根据属性信息查找对应 的转码参数,根据查找到的转码参数进行转码,从而得到所有视频播放设备适合播放的转 码后的视频流。步骤S208,通过转码服务器根据对应不同视频播放设备的转码参数对接收到的视 频流进行各种转码。视频播放设备的属性信息与转码参数的对应关系记录在转码服务器中,对接入转 码服务器的所有视频播放设备,查找这些视频播放设备的属性信息,并进一步查找属性信 息对应的转码参数,根据转码参数来对接收到的视频流进行转码。步骤S210,将转码后的视频流发送到至少两种视频播放设备。这些视频播放设备包括移动通信终端、个人计算机、个人数字助理、电视、监视屏等等。步骤S212,通过至少两种视频播放设备播放接收到的转码后的视频流。上述视频监控系统及方法,通过转码服务器将采集到的视频流转码为适合各种不 同视频播放设备进行播放的视频流,实现了多类设备同步监控,使得视频监控不仅仅局限 于电视、电脑等固定的不方便移动的设备,例如可以将转码后的视频流发送到移动通信终 端等设备,这样,工作人员离开监控屏幕,也可以通过方便携带的移动通信终端等设备来进 行视频监控,提高了安全性。以上所述实施例仅表达了本发明的几种实施方式,其描述较为具体和详细,但并 不能因此而理解为对本发明专利范围的限制。应当指出的是,对于本领域的普通技术人员 来说,在不脱离本发明构思的前提下,还可以做出若干变形和改进,这些都属于本发明的保 护范围。因此,本发明专利的保护范围应以所附权利要求为准。
权利要求
1.一种视频监控系统,其特征在于,包括监视器,用于采集视频流,并将所述视频流发送到转码服务器;所述转码服务器用于根据对应不同视频播放设备的转码参数对接收到的视频流进行 各种转码,并将转码后的视频流发送到对应的视频播放设备;至少两种视频播放设备,用于播放接收到的所述转码后的视频流。
2.根据权利要求1所述的视频监控系统,其特征在于,所述转码服务器包括用于记录 视频播放设备的属性信息与转码参数的对应关系的存储模块,和用于查找视频播放设备的 属性信息,并根据所述对应关系中的转码参数对接收到的视频流进行转码的转码模块。
3.根据权利要求2所述的视频监控系统,其特征在于,所述转码服务器还包括用于判 断是否有新接入的视频播放设备的判断模块;所述转码模块还用于在有新接入的视频播放 设备时,获取所述新接入的视频播放设备的属性信息,根据所述属性信息查找对应的转码 参数,根据所述转码参数对接收到的视频流进行转码。
4.根据权利要求3所述的视频监控系统,其特征在于,所述视频播放设备的属性信息 包括视频播放设备的硬件环境信息和软件环境信息;所述硬件环境信息包括以下信息的一 种或一种以上视频播放设备的类型、型号、网络带宽;所述软件环境信息包括以下信息的 一种或一种以上视频播放设备采用的操作系统类型、播放器类型。
5.根据权利要求1至4中任意一项所述的视频监控系统,其特征在于,所述视频播放设 备为至少两种以下类型的设备移动通信终端、个人计算机、个人数字助理、电视、监视屏。
6.一种视频监控方法,包括以下步骤采集视频流,并将所述视频流发送到转码服务器;通过所述转码服务器根据对应不同视频播放设备的转码参数对接收到的视频流进行 各种转码,并将转码后的视频流发送到对应的视频播放设备;通过至少两种视频播放设备播放接收到的所述转码后的视频流。
7.根据权利要求6所述的视频监控方法,其特征在于,所述方法还包括记录视频播放 设备的属性信息与转码参数的对应关系的步骤;所述通过所述转码服务器根据对应不同视 频播放设备的转码参数对接收到的视频流进行各种转码的步骤为查找视频播放设备的属 性信息,并根据所述对应关系中的转码参数对接收到的视频流进行转码。
8.根据权利要求7所述的视频监控方法,其特征在于,所述方法还包括判断是否有新接入的视频播放设备,若是,则获取所述新接入的视频播放设备的属性信息,根据所述属性信息查找对应的转码参 数,根据所述转码参数对接收到的视频流进行转码。
9.根据权利要求8所述的视频监控方法,其特征在于,所述视频播放设备的属性信息 包括视频播放设备的硬件环境信息和软件环境信息;所述硬件环境信息包括以下信息的一 种或一种以上视频播放设备的类型、型号、网络带宽;所述软件环境信息包括以下信息的 一种或一种以上视频播放设备采用的操作系统类型、播放器类型。
10.根据权利要求6至9中任意一项所述的视频监控方法,其特征在于,所述视频播 放设备为至少两种以下类型的设备移动通信终端、个人计算机、个人数字助理、电视、监视 屏。
全文摘要
一种视频监控系统,包括监视器,用于采集视频流,并将所述视频流发送到转码服务器;所述转码服务器用于根据对应不同视频播放设备的转码参数对接收到的视频流进行各种转码,并将转码后的视频流发送到对应的视频播放设备;至少两种视频播放设备,用于播放接收到的所述转码后的视频流。采用上述方法,能够实现对多类不同设备进行同步的视频监控。此外,还提供了一种视频监控方法。
文档编号H04N7/18GK102143355SQ20111007441
公开日2011年8月3日 申请日期2011年3月25日 优先权日2011年3月25日
发明者朱定局, 杨望仙 申请人:中国科学院深圳先进技术研究院
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1